Annapurna Interactive has announced their upcoming game, "Forever Ago," a heartfelt road trip adventure developed by the German indie studio Third Shift. Set to launch in autumn 2026 on major platforms, including Xbox Series X/S, PlayStation 5, Switch 2, and PC, the game follows protagonist Alfred as he embarks on a journey of redemption following a personal tragedy. Players will explore stunning environments and document their experiences using Alfred's instant camera while solving environmental puzzles. The original soundtrack is composed by Clark Aboud, known for his work on Slay the Spire. What is the gameplay style of Forever Ago?"Forever Ago" features a third-person single-player format focused on exploration and storytelling, where players engage in environmental puzzles and document their journey through photography.
Announced during the Xbox Partner Showcase, "Forever Ago" marks a significant release for Annapurna Interactive, which is known for delivering critically acclaimed titles like "Stray" and "Outer Wilds."
